Vida (Bentley) Adkins-Rose born on August 19, 1926 to Ben and Emily Bentley in Pike County, Kentucky. She left her earthly home on May 11, 2024.
Vida was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, George, her sons, Randy Adkins and Richard Adkins, her grandson, Jimmy Adkins, her brothers: Foley Bentley and Olaf Bentley, and her sister, Vada Dennis.
Vida is survived by her children: Faye Coleman of Elkhorn City, Kentucky, Bobbie Jean (Joe) Lemasters of Prospect, Ohio, Perry (Becky) Adkins of Houston, Texas, Dallas (Linda) Adkins of Houston, Texas, Bruce Adkins of Bartlett, Tennessee and Jayne Bush of Marion, Ohio; her sister, Vicie Smallwood; her 18 grandchildren, 22 great grandchildren and 11 great-great grandchildren.
She was a member of Full Gospel Lighthouse Church in Bucyrus, Ohio. Vida loved her Lord and Savior. Her faith inspired many in her family to follow in her footsteps in serving God, she was the rock of her family and a safe place for the broken and downtrodden. She was a strong woman and a trailblazer for the women in her life. She truly was the Good Samaritan, who left no one by the wayside.
Let her sing now with the angels in Heaven as she sang to many of us with her sweet voice of love and understanding.
